A new beginning in Milan: Audi unveils new design


As it unveils the Audi Concept C study in Milan, Audi is offering a definitive preview of the design of future models. The four rings are taking a progressive step: in an increasingly complex world, Audi is uncompromising in its commitment to clarity. The new design philosophy is part of Audi's fundamental realignment and represents a new beginning for the company as a whole. Products, processes, and structures are focused on what is essential, creating space for innovation and technological leadership.

Audi

Audi AG is a German automotive manufacturer of luxury vehicles headquartered in Ingolstadt, Bavaria, Germany. A subsidiary of the Volkswagen Group, the company’s origins date back to the early 20th century and the initial enterprises (Horch and the Audiwerke) founded by engineer August Horch (1868–1951). Two other manufacturers (DKW and Wanderer) also contributed to the foundation of Auto Union in 1932. The modern Audi era began in the 1960s, when Volkswagen acquired Auto Union from Daimler-Benz, and merged it with NSU Motorenwerke in 1969.
